This Woman Is Rescuing And Adopted Dogs No One Else Seems To Care About

Since the young age of 22, this woman has been rescuing dogs no one else seems to care about. These lonely and deserted dogs need food, care and attention. She allows them to slowly adjust to her and builds trust before welcoming them into her home with her family of other dogs.

She tries not to give the dogs her pity, because she knows they’ve already had a sad life. Her goal is to instead make them feel loved, wanted and cared for. When she arrives at a shelter, she shows the dogs compassion and love in a way they’ve never experienced.
